EF Core - как заново сгенерировать миграцию - PullRequest
0 голосов
/ 01 сентября 2018

При использовании EF Core я могу создать миграцию с помощью следующей команды:

Add-Migration Foo

Теперь я хотел бы внести некоторые изменения в модель данных и соответственно обновить миграцию Foo. В настоящее время мне нужно сделать это в два этапа.

Remove-Migration; Add-Migration Foo

Есть ли какая-нибудь команда, которая удалит и повторно добавит миграцию за один шаг? Что-то вроде

Update-Migration Foo

или что-то эквивалентное -Force параметру в EF6?

1 Ответ

0 голосов
/ 01 сентября 2018

Для этого нет команды, И еще одна вещь, которую вы не удаляете миграцию Foo и создаете ее снова. Вместо этого вы создаете новую миграцию для новых изменений. потому что вам будет легко отслеживать эти новые изменения в будущем. вы можете легко обнаружить, что вы изменяете эти изменения в данной конкретной миграции.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...